Annual Report 2015: High Fidelity Modeling of Field-Reversed Configuration (FRC) Thrusters
Abstract
On the numerical model development front, we are tackling both ends of the fluid modeling spectrum simultaneously. The lowfidelity simulation capability for the formation process in RMF FRC thrusters (based on the Hugrass model) and a highfidelity multifluid capability for both thetapinch and RMF FRCs provides us with both an extremely rapid engineeringlevel code to quickly simulate behavior from the FRC experiments at AFRL/RQRS and a detailed simulation tool to serve as a workhorse for our scientific investigations. These codes presently exist in a standalone form but are all designed for smooth integration into our framework code at AFRL/RQRS.
